[0031] figure 1 The overall processing flow of the image retrieval method based on spectrogram analysis is given, and the present invention will be further described below in conjunction with other drawings and specific implementation methods.

[0032] The present invention provides a kind of image retrieval method based on spectrogram analysis, and main steps are introduced as follows:

[0033] 1. Hierarchical superpixel segmentation based on linear iterative clustering

[0034] The superpixel segmentation based on linear iteration, according to the similarity of color and the similarity of the image plane position, divides the image into multiple sub-regions through simple linear clustering to form superpixels.

Abstract

The invention provides an image retrieval method based on spectrum analysis. The method comprises the following five steps: performing layering super-pixel segmentation based on linear iteration to extract and remove the redundancy of an image and lower the complexity of image processing; performing dual-adjustment and distance definition on a two-dimensional image, and counting the dual-adjustment and distance distribution of the image to describe the local structural characteristics of the image; performing image sub-block segmentation based on spectral clustering to fuse more image internal implication structural characteristic information, wherein the image sub-block segmentation is more visually significant than the single super-pixel; performing image descriptor sub-design based on a word bag model, and performing statistical analysis on the frequency of the appearance of image characteristics to describe the components and the entire structure of the image. Via retrieval of an image descriptor based on spectrum analysis, the effectiveness of the method is proven through a practical image retrieval result. The image retrieval method designed by the invention has the characteristics of high distinguishing capability and high flexibility.
